A "silent STA" allows a station to be off the air, but does not mandate that it remain off the air.

It's possible (and not uncommon) for a station to request silent STA and then notify the FCC verbally that it has returned to the air. It may not be reflected in CDBS, and it may be annoying to us as DXers trying to figure out who's on and who's off, but it's kosher nonetheless in the eyes of the FCC.
